Transaction 02e18ede0a10131377c73f9c81120f8ed9c3bd7ffd571bd29149d39c53b0186f
1 Input
1 Output
-
02e18ede0a10131377c73f9c81120f8ed9c3bd7ffd571bd29149d39c53b0186f:0
- value
- 8258290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d77bb1254f3689bddaf30d41c3329bc0218edd0e OP_EQUAL
- address
- 3MLPP4E4Q2tkJ3atSqW5gTepfZLQet8p63